Today in the UK around 1 in 200 children is in care. Over 12 months, almost 1 in 100 children will have some time in public care and over a childhood about 1 in 30 adults will have been in care.

A PEP is a statutory requirement to ensure that a record is maintained regarding the child’s educational progress and thus it forms an integral part of the child’s overall care plan.
